Output c86cf532940d9a45f18bcc33d305d6f49c96e59bb246a5ca073a4a965c10e2f8:8

value
21575303
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b6d54c68174df0d1611f0fa5a1473d3107b000aa OP_EQUAL
address
MQZtjaccz1Y8kqxS6cBrC3eA1yqJ6JeQjA
transaction
c86cf532940d9a45f18bcc33d305d6f49c96e59bb246a5ca073a4a965c10e2f8
spent
true